Vietnamese and Zulu as Minority Language

In Vietnamese and Zulu speaking countries you will get the countries which have Vietnamese and Zulu as minority language. The language which is spoken by minority of population in the country is called as minority language.

  • Vietnamese as minority language: Czech Republic.
  • Zulu as minority language: Not spoken in any of the countries.

Vietnamese Interesting Facts:

  • The vocabulary of Vietnamese language is influenced by Chinese Language.
  • The only language in East Asia that uses the Latin alphabet is Vietnamese.

Zulu Interesting Facts:

  • The meaning of word "Zulu" means "Sky"and Zulu was the name of the ancestor who founded the Zulu royal line in about 1670.
  • Zulu language has many loanwords borrowed from Afrikaans and English Languages.
